🎙️ Embark on a riveting journey through the tapestry of time with Sofi Thanhauser, professor and author of "Worn - A People's History of Clothing," as we unravel the stories woven into the fibres of our attire. Delve into the historical implications on society and the technological evolution of clothing, unearthing unexpected insights that might reshape your perspective. Plus, discover the intriguing world of the "Dumptique" and the art of thrifted Norwegian sweaters in Budapest – because fashion history is full of surprises!You can find Sofi's website and info about "Worn" on the web here.
